    Hi Guys,
    i was searching in google about it but could not find something.

    i found out that total war medieval 2 third age does not use fully my cpu and gpu. i find it out when playing total war third age reforged historical battle hornburg. i dont know exactly the the amount of soilders but its extreme huge. cpu and gpu is about 20%.

    is it so because its an old game? what can you tell me about this. i also thought to upgrade to windows 10.

    looking forward to see your answers

    windows 7
    GPU Msi nvidia1060 6gb
    CPU i5 6600k
    ram 16gb
    mainboard msi z170a

    Not sure what you mean here, to be honest. However, the mods you play should not limit your CPU or GPU use, the MTW2 engine does however. Not so for the GPU, but the game can only use one core of your CPU. Since your I5 6600K has four of them, 20% is not that far off the limit.

    Well, the GTX 1060 6GB is more than enough to handle anything the MTWII engine can throw at it graphics wise. I don't think it's even possible to get it to the point that it will need its full capacity. Not even near it.

    The CPU is another matter and it seems yours is close to its limit when playing those massive battles. It all has to be calculated on only one core after all, three are probably not doing very much, but certainly nothing MTWII related.

    Yeah, the GPU handles the graphics and details, which, is fair if it only needs around 20% of it's power for a game like this.
    The CPU handles the AI, and calculates everything going on in the battle. Med2 is from 2006, before dual-core CPU's were even a thing games adjusted to really. Med2 can use only a single core of your CPU, which is a quadcore. 20% CPU usage is about right.
